Your Hewlett Packard Pavilion Notebook DV7 Series dv7-1199ef supports up to 8 in 2 slots and modules must be installed 1 at a time.

Install in matched pairs to utilize Dual Channel mode. Compatible with upto 800MHz modules. Mixing module speeds will default to the lowest speed.
